Adding Macmillan Achieve to a D2L Course

This section walks you through the steps to add Macmillan Achieve to your D2L course so students can access required content from within Brightspace.

  1. From the Navbar, select [Content].

    Shows the Content option selected on the D2L Navbar.
  2. Select or create the module where you want to insert your Macmillan Achieve content. You can name the module Macmillan Achieve.

    Shows a content module named Macmillan Achieve selected in the D2L course.
  3. From the module, select [Add Existing Activities] followed by [Third-party Integrations].

    Shows the Add Existing Activities button with Third-party Integrations selected.
  4. From the Add Activity window, select [Macmillan Course Tools launch].

    Shows the Macmillan Course Tools launch option selected in the Add Activity window.
  5. The Macmillan Course Tools launch integration link will appear.

    Shows the Macmillan Course Tools launch link added to the D2L content module.

Linking Macmillan Achieve to a D2L Course

  1. Select the [Macmillan Course Tools launch] link you added in the previous steps above.

    Shows the Macmillan Course Tools launch link selected in the D2L content module.
  2. Select [Connect with Achieve].

    Shows the Connect with Achieve button.
  3. An authentication message will appear. Select [Authenticate].

    Shows the authentication message with the Authenticate button.
  4. Select [Do not ask me again for this application] followed by [Continue].

    Shows the Do not ask me again for this application checkbox and the Continue button.
  5. You should receive a message indicating the registration was successful. Select [Continue].

    Shows the successful registration message with the Continue button.
  6. Locate the course you want to pair and select [Associate].

    Shows the course selection screen with the Associate button.
  7. Select [Yes, Associate This Course].

    Shows the Yes, Associate This Course confirmation button.
  8. You should see a success message. Select [OK].

    Shows the success message with the OK button.
  9. You will see a message similar to the one below. You may close the window or tab.

    Shows the final message indicating the linking process is complete with an option to close the tab.
